Black Iridium Lenses vs. Warm Grey Lenses

What's the Difference?

Black Iridium lenses and Warm Grey lenses are both popular choices for sunglasses, but they offer slightly different benefits. Black Iridium lenses are known for their high contrast and glare reduction properties, making them ideal for bright and sunny conditions. They provide excellent clarity and depth perception, making them a great choice for outdoor activities like skiing or water sports. On the other hand, Warm Grey lenses offer a more natural color perception and are better suited for everyday use. They provide good protection against harmful UV rays and reduce eye strain, making them a versatile option for various lighting conditions. Ultimately, the choice between Black Iridium and Warm Grey lenses depends on personal preference and the specific activities or environments they will be used in.

Black Iridium Lenses

Black Iridium lenses are known for their sleek and stylish appearance. The black tint provides a high level of darkness, making them ideal for bright and sunny conditions. These lenses are designed to reduce glare and enhance contrast, allowing for better visibility in bright light situations. The iridium coating on the lenses helps to minimize reflections and improve overall visual clarity.

One of the key advantages of Black Iridium lenses is their ability to maintain true color perception. Unlike some other lens options, these lenses do not distort colors, ensuring that you see the world as it is. This makes them a popular choice for activities such as driving, where accurate color perception is crucial for safety.

Additionally, Black Iridium lenses provide excellent protection against harmful UV rays. They block 100% of UVA, UVB, and UVC rays, safeguarding your eyes from potential damage caused by prolonged sun exposure. This feature is particularly important for individuals who spend a lot of time outdoors or participate in outdoor sports.

Furthermore, Black Iridium lenses are highly durable and scratch-resistant. The quality materials used in their construction ensure that they can withstand daily wear and tear, making them a long-lasting investment. The scratch-resistant coating helps to maintain the clarity of the lenses, even after extended use.

In summary, Black Iridium lenses offer a stylish appearance, excellent glare reduction, true color perception, superior UV protection, and durability, making them a great choice for those seeking high-performance sunglasses.

Warm Grey Lenses

Warm Grey lenses, as the name suggests, provide a warm and soothing tint to your vision. These lenses are designed to reduce brightness without distorting colors, making them suitable for a wide range of activities and environments. The warm grey tint offers a more natural and relaxed view, which can be appealing to many individuals.

One of the key advantages of Warm Grey lenses is their versatility. They are well-suited for both bright and overcast conditions, making them a popular choice for everyday wear. The balanced tint allows for comfortable vision in various lighting conditions, reducing eye strain and fatigue.

Warm Grey lenses also provide excellent protection against harmful UV rays. They block 100% of UVA, UVB, and UVC rays, ensuring that your eyes are shielded from potential damage caused by the sun. This feature is essential for maintaining long-term eye health and preventing conditions such as cataracts and macular degeneration.

Furthermore, Warm Grey lenses offer good contrast enhancement, allowing for better depth perception and object definition. This can be particularly beneficial for activities such as driving, sports, and outdoor adventures, where accurate perception of distances and objects is crucial.

Lastly, Warm Grey lenses are typically lightweight and comfortable to wear. The materials used in their construction are often designed to be impact-resistant, providing an added layer of safety. These lenses are also relatively easy to clean and maintain, ensuring that they remain in optimal condition for extended use.

In summary, Warm Grey lenses offer a warm and soothing tint, versatility in various lighting conditions, excellent UV protection, contrast enhancement, and comfort, making them a popular choice for individuals seeking all-day comfort and reliable eye protection.
